Suetin instructs the reader on all the key aspects of strategic play, including the centre, dynamism, accurate evaluation, attack and defence, and the relationship between strategy and tactics. The soviet union is history, but its influence on chess is still strong in the 21st century, as a glance at the rating list proves. Oct 19, 2010 alexei kosikov is a chess master from ukraine who has enjoyed an illustrious career as a chess trainer.
